PANDA EXPRESS ORANGE CHICKEN



Panda Express Orange Chicken image

A copycat recipe from Panda Express. This chicken is tangy and flavorful. Give it a try! I'm sure you and your family will enjoy it.

Provided by flume027

Categories     Chicken

Time 45m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 20

2 lbs boneless skinless chicken, chopped into bite-sized pieces
1 egg
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
white pepper
oil (for frying)
1/2 cup cornstarch
1/4 cup flour
3 tablespoons soy sauce
3/4 cup orange juice
1/2 cup brown sugar
1 orange, zest of
1 tablespoon oil
2 tablespoons gingerroot, minced
2 teaspoons garlic, minced
1 teaspoon red chili pepper flakes
1/2 cup green onion, chopped
2 tablespoons rice wine
1/2 cup water
2 tablespoons cornstarch
1 teaspoon sesame oil

Steps:

  • Place chicken pieces in a large bowl, set aside.
  • In a medium bowl, stir egg, salt, pepper and 1 tablespoon oil and mix well, set aside.
  • In a medium bowl, stir together 1/2 cup of the cornstarch and the flour.
  • Heat oil for deep-frying in wok or deep-fryer to 375 degrees.
  • Dip chicken pieces into egg mixture, then into the flour mixture, shaking off any excess.
  • Add chicken to wok in small batches and fry for 3 to 4 minutes or until golden brown.
  • (Do not overcook chicken).
  • Remove chicken from oil with slotted spoon and drain on paper towels; set aside.
  • FOR THE SAUCE:.
  • In a small bowl, combine the soy sauce, orange juice, brown sugar and orange zest. Set aside.
  • Clean wok and heat 15 seconds over high heat.
  • Add 1 tablespoon oil, the gingerroot, garlic, crushed red chili pepper flakes and green onions and stir-fry for just a few seconds until fragrant.
  • Now, add the rice wine and the soy sauce mixture you set aside above.
  • Add cooked chicken, stirring until well mixed.
  • In a small bowl, stir together the water and cornstarch, then add it to the wok and stir until sauce has thickened. Add sesame oil if desired.
  • Serve over jasmine rice.

ORIGINAL ORANGE CHICKEN BY PANDA EXPRESS RECIPE BY TASTY



Original Orange Chicken by Panda Express Recipe by Tasty image

Here's what you need: boneless, skinless chicken thighs, salt, white pepper, cornstarch, flour, egg, water, oil, oil, oil, chili flake, garlic, ginger, sugar, brown sugar, orange juice, white distilled vinegar, soy sauce, water, cornstarch, sesame oil

Provided by Pierce Abernathy

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h5m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 21

2 lb boneless, skinless chicken thighs
1 tablespoon salt
1 teaspoon white pepper
1 cup cornstarch
3 cups flour
1 egg
1 ½ cups water
2 tablespoons oil
6 cups oil, for frying
1 tablespoon oil
¼ teaspoon chili flake
1 tablespoon garlic, minced
½ teaspoon ginger, minced
¼ cup sugar
¼ cup brown sugar
¼ cup orange juice
¼ cup white distilled vinegar
2 tablespoons soy sauce
2 tablespoons water
2 tablespoons cornstarch
1 teaspoon sesame oil

Steps:

  • On a cutting board, cut chicken into 1x1-inch (2x2-cm) cubes and set aside.
  • In a medium mixing bowl, combine salt, white pepper, cornstarch, and flour. Whisk to combine.
  • Add the egg, water, and oil until it reaches the consistency of pancake batter.
  • Add the chicken to the batter and refrigerate at least 30 minutes.
  • Heat oil in a wok or heavy bottom pan to 350˚F (180˚C).
  • Gently add the chicken and cook for 5-6 minutes until lightly golden brown.
  • Remove the chicken from the pan and transfer to a paper towel-lined plate.
  • Set a heavy bottomed pot over medium- high heat and add the oil.
  • Once the oil begins to shimmer, add the red pepper flakes, ginger, and garlic, and cook for 30 seconds, stirring constantly.
  • Add the sugar and brown sugar, and stir to combine.
  • Add in the orange juice and allow the sugars to begin to dissolve in the liquid, stirring occasionally.
  • Add in the vinegar and soy sauce, and stir to combine.
  • Add the cornstarch and water together and whisk to combine. Add to the pan and stir.
  • Continue to cook the sauce until maple syrup consistency is achieved.
  • Add in the fried chicken and stir until completely coated in the sauce.
  • Top with sesame oil.
  • Enjoy!

ORANGE FLAVORED CHICKEN (PANDA EXPRESS COPY CAT)



Orange Flavored Chicken (Panda Express Copy Cat) image

This orange chicken is a recipe featured in "America's Most Wanted Recipes" and is a copy cat recipe for Panda Express' Orange Chicken. Orange Chicken is a dish from the Hunan Province in South Central China.It is prepared with crispy boneless chicken bites tossed in a wok with a sweet, spicy and tangy orange sauce. Don't forget...

Provided by Hope Vaillancourt

Categories     Chicken

Time 45m

Number Of Ingredients 18

1 lb chicken breast, boneless & skinless
1 egg white
1 tsp salt
1 tsp sugar
ORANGE SAUCE
1 c water
1/2 c ketchup
1/2 c sugar
2 Tbsp apple cider vinegar
1 Tbsp soy sauce
1 Tbsp cornstarch
1 tsp cornstarch
2 tsp sesame oil
2 Tbsp vegetable oil
1 Tbsp orange zest, grated
2 Tbsp green onion, chopped
4 c vegetable oil, for frying
1 c cornstarch

Steps:

  • 1. Cut the chicken breast into 1/2 inch cubes; set aside.
  • 2. Combine the egg white, salt, and sugar in a bowl and stir vigorously until the ingredients are thoroughly mixed. Add the chicken cubes to the egg white mixture and stir to coat well.
  • 3. To make the orange sauce, combine the water, ketchup, sugar, vinegar, soy sauce, 1 tablespoon plus 1 teaspoons cornstarch, and sesame oil; stir and set aside. Place a pot over high heat. When the pot is hot, add the 2 tablespoons vegetable oil and heat. Add the orange zest and green onions and cook, stirring, for about 20 seconds, taking care not to burn the orange zest.
  • 4. Pour the combined sauce ingredients into the pot and cook over medium heat, stirring frequently, until the sauce has thickened, 12 to 15 minutes.
  • 5. Preheat the 4 cups oil to 350°F in a wok or deep-fryer.
  • 6. Meanwhile, put the coated chicken in a resealable plastic bag containing the 1 cup cornstarch. Shake the chicken well for about 20 seconds, until the chicken is covered with the cornstarch. Shake off all the excess cornstarch and deep-fry the chicken in the hot oil until golden brown, about 2 1/2 minutes. Remove the chicken from the oil with a slotted spoon, drain well on paper towels, and set aside. Add the fried chicken to the pot with the hot orange sauce, stir for about 30 seconds, then serve immediately.

PANDA EXPRESS ORANGE CHICKEN COPYCAT



Panda Express Orange Chicken Copycat image

Panda Express Orange Chicken! Need I say more...

Provided by Jody Wood

Categories     Chicken

Time 45m

Number Of Ingredients 19

2 lb boneless, skinless chicken breast, chopped into bite sized pieces
1 egg
1 1/2 tsp salt
white pepper, to taste
2 Tbsp oil, divided, plus more for frying
1/2 c corn starch, plus 1 tbsp
1/4 c flour
1 Tbsp ginger root, minced
1 tsp garlic, minced
1/2 tsp hot red chili pepper, crushed
1/4 c green onion, chopped
1 Tbsp shaoxing rice wine
1/4 c water
1/2 tsp sesame oil
1 1/2 Tbsp soy sauce
1 1/2 Tbsp water
5 Tbsp sugar
5 Tbsp white vinegar
1 orange, zest grated

Steps:

  • 1. Orange Sauce: In a bowl, combine soy sauce, 1 1/2 tablespoons water, sugar, white vinegar, and orange zest. Set aside.
  • 2. Chicken: In another bowl, mix egg, salt, pepper and 1 tablespoon oil. In a separate bowl, add 1/2 cup corn starch and flour and mix well. In a third small bowl, dissolve 1 tablespoon cornstarch in 1/4 cup water and set aside. Heat oil in a wok or deep-fryer to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Working in small batches, dip chicken pieces in the egg mixture, then the corn starch mixture and fry for 3 to 4 minutes or until golden and crisp. Transfer to a paper towel lined plate and repeat with remaining chicken.
  • 3. Discard oil and clean wok. Heat for 15 seconds over high heat. Add 1 tablespoon oil, ginger root, and garlic and stir fry until fragrant, about 10 seconds. Add chili peppers and green onions, then stir fry for a few seconds. Add rice wine and stir for 3 seconds. Add orange sauce and bring to boil. Add cooked chicken and stir until well mixed. Stir water and corn starch mixture if it has separated, then add to the pan. Heat until the sauce has thickened. Stir in sesame oil.

Tips:

  • To make sure your chicken is crispy, make sure to pat it dry before coating it in the cornstarch mixture.
  • For the best flavor, use freshly squeezed orange juice and zest.
  • If you don't have Shaoxing wine, you can substitute dry sherry or white wine.
  • Feel free to adjust the amount of red pepper flakes to suit your taste.
  • If you want a thicker sauce, you can add a cornstarch slurry at the end of cooking.
